Skip to content
Home » Python Scrapy Splash Tutorial? The 7 Latest Answer

Python Scrapy Splash Tutorial? The 7 Latest Answer

Are you looking for an answer to the topic “python scrapy splash tutorial“? We answer all your questions at the website barkmanoil.com in category: Newly updated financial and investment news for you. You will find the answer right below.

Keep Reading

Python Scrapy Splash Tutorial
Python Scrapy Splash Tutorial

Table of Contents

How do you splash in Scrapy?

To use scrapy-splash in your project, you first need to enable the middleware:
  1. DOWNLOADER_MIDDLEWARES = {
  2. ‘scrapy_splash.SplashCookiesMiddleware’: 723,
  3. ‘scrapy_splash.SplashMiddleware’: 725,
  4. ‘scrapy.downloadermiddlewares.httpcompression.HttpCompressionMiddleware’: 810,
  5. }

What is the use of splash Python?

Splash is a javascript rendering service with an HTTP API. It’s a lightweight browser with an HTTP API, implemented in Python 3 using Twisted and QT5. It’s fast, lightweight and state-less which makes it easy to distribute.


Scrapy Splash for Beginners – Example, Settings and Shell Use

Scrapy Splash for Beginners – Example, Settings and Shell Use
Scrapy Splash for Beginners – Example, Settings and Shell Use

Images related to the topicScrapy Splash for Beginners – Example, Settings and Shell Use

Scrapy Splash For Beginners - Example, Settings And Shell Use
Scrapy Splash For Beginners – Example, Settings And Shell Use

How do you use Scrapy in Python?

While working with Scrapy, one needs to create scrapy project. In Scrapy, always try to create one spider which helps to fetch data, so to create one, move to spider folder and create one python file over there. Create one spider with name gfgfetch.py python file. Move to the spider folder and create gfgfetch.py .

Is BeautifulSoup better than Scrapy?

So the difference between the two is actually quite large: Scrapy is a tool specifically created for downloading, cleaning and saving data from the web and will help you end-to-end; whereas BeautifulSoup is a smaller package which will only help you get information out of webpages.

Is Scrapy faster than selenium?

Data Size. Before coding, you need to estimiate the data size of the extracted data, and the urls need to visit. Scrapy only visit the url you told him, but Selenium will control the browser to visit all js file, css file and img file to render the page, that is why Selenium is much slower than Scrapy when crawling.

What is a splash instance?

Splash instance is overloaded

Splash renders requests in parallel, but it doesn’t render them all at the same time – concurrency is limited to a value set at startup using –slots option. When all slots are used a request is put into a queue.

What is splash in scraping?

Splash – A javascript rendering service

Splash is a javascript rendering service with an HTTP API. It’s a lightweight browser with an HTTP API, implemented in Python 3 using Twisted and QT5.


See some more details on the topic python scrapy splash tutorial here:


Thu thập dữ liệu với Scrapy, Splash – Nội dung được tạo bởi …

Nếu bạn đã từng sử dụng Requests mô-đun cho python trước đây, … Theo phân tích này mình đưa ra giải pháp sử dụng scrapy-splash cho việc …

+ View Here

Scrapy+Splash for JavaScript integration – GitHub

Install scrapy-splash using pip: $ pip install scrapy-splash. Scrapy-Splash uses Splash HTTP API, so you also need a Splash instance.

+ View More Here

Handling JavaScript In Scrapy With Splash – Zyte

Splash is our in-house solution for JavaScript rendering, implemented in Python using Twisted and QT. Splash is a lightweight web browser …

+ Read More

Splash Scripts Tutorial — Splash 3.5 documentation

In the first example ‘main’ function returned a Lua table (an associative array similar to JavaScript Object or Python dict). Such results are returned as JSON.

+ View More Here

What is splash in web scraping?

Splash is a javascript rendering service. It’s a lightweight web browser with an HTTP API, implemented in Python 3 using Twisted and QT5. The (twisted) QT reactor is used to make the service fully asynchronous allowing to take advantage of webkit concurrency via QT main loop.

Does Scrapy execute javascript?

Executing JavaScript in Scrapy with ScrapingBee

ScrapingBee uses the latest headless Chrome version and supports JavaScript scripts. Like the other two middlewares, you can simply install the scrapy-scrapingbee middleware with pip. First, you need to create a ScrapingBee account to get an API key.

Why do we use Scrapy?

Overview of Scrapy

Scrapy is a Python framework for large scale web scraping. It gives you all the tools you need to efficiently extract data from websites, process them as you want, and store them in your preferred structure and format.

How do you crawl a website in Python?

The basic workflow of a general web crawler is as follows:
  1. Get the initial URL. …
  2. While crawling the web page, we need to fetch the HTML content of the page, then parse it to get the URLs of all the pages linked to this page.
  3. Put these URLs into a queue;

Scrape Dynamic Sites with Splash and Python Scrapy – From Docker Installation to Scrapy Project

Scrape Dynamic Sites with Splash and Python Scrapy – From Docker Installation to Scrapy Project
Scrape Dynamic Sites with Splash and Python Scrapy – From Docker Installation to Scrapy Project

Images related to the topicScrape Dynamic Sites with Splash and Python Scrapy – From Docker Installation to Scrapy Project

Scrape Dynamic Sites With Splash And Python Scrapy - From Docker Installation To Scrapy Project
Scrape Dynamic Sites With Splash And Python Scrapy – From Docker Installation To Scrapy Project

Which is better selenium or Beautiful Soup?

If you are a beginner and if you want to learn things quickly and want to perform web scraping operations then Beautiful Soup is the best choice. Selenium: When you are dealing with Core Javascript featured website then Selenium would be the best choice. but the Data size should be limited.

Is Scrapy safe?

Is Scrapy safe to use? Security issues were found while scanning the latest version of Scrapy, and a total of 1 vulnerabilities were detected. It is highly advised to conduct a security review before using this package. View the full security scan results.

Is BeautifulSoup a framework?

It is a complete framework for web-scraping or crawling. BeautifulSoup is a parsing library which also does a pretty good job of fetching contents from URL and allows you to parse certain parts of them without any hassle.

Is Scrapy hard?

Learning scraper is not difficult but you need to have experty in programming the code and there are many languages like PHP, JAVA, . Net you can make the scarper in those languages, but . net is the easiest language to build web scraper.

Why is Scrapy the best?

Performance. Scrapy is the one with the best speed since it’s asynchronous, built especially for web scraping, and written in Python. However, Beautiful soup and Selenium are inefficient when scraping large amounts of data.

Is Cypress better than Selenium?

Cypress is a more developer-focused framework and is a good alternative to Selenium. Cypress has limited integrations, but you don’t have to worry about complex environment setup with it. It also boasts good documentation and a growing community.

How do you use Scrapy in selenium?

Integrating scrapy-selenium in scrapy project:
  1. Install scrapy-selenium and add this in your settings.py file. …
  2. In this project chrome driver is used.Chrome driver is to be downloaded according to version of chrome browser. …
  3. Where to add chromedriver:
  4. Addition in settings.py file:
  5. Change to be made in spider file:

Is splash a headless browser?

What is Splash? It is a headless browser that executes JavaScript for people crawling websites. It is open source and fully integrated with Scrapy and Portia.

What is Crawlera?

Crawlera is a smart HTTP/HTTPS downloader designed specifically for web crawling and scraping. It routes requests through a pool of IPs, throttling access by introducing delays and discarding IPs from the pool when they get banned from certain domains, or have other problems.

What is splash in web scraping?

Splash is a javascript rendering service. It’s a lightweight web browser with an HTTP API, implemented in Python 3 using Twisted and QT5. The (twisted) QT reactor is used to make the service fully asynchronous allowing to take advantage of webkit concurrency via QT main loop.


Scrape Javascript with SPLASH – how to install and get started with Splash

Scrape Javascript with SPLASH – how to install and get started with Splash
Scrape Javascript with SPLASH – how to install and get started with Splash

Images related to the topicScrape Javascript with SPLASH – how to install and get started with Splash

Scrape Javascript With Splash  - How To Install And Get Started With Splash
Scrape Javascript With Splash – How To Install And Get Started With Splash

How do you use Scrapy in selenium?

Integrating scrapy-selenium in scrapy project:
  1. Install scrapy-selenium and add this in your settings.py file. …
  2. In this project chrome driver is used.Chrome driver is to be downloaded according to version of chrome browser. …
  3. Where to add chromedriver:
  4. Addition in settings.py file:
  5. Change to be made in spider file:

Does Scrapy execute javascript?

Executing JavaScript in Scrapy with ScrapingBee

ScrapingBee uses the latest headless Chrome version and supports JavaScript scripts. Like the other two middlewares, you can simply install the scrapy-scrapingbee middleware with pip. First, you need to create a ScrapingBee account to get an API key.

Related searches to python scrapy splash tutorial

  • Scrapy tutorial
  • Splash Python
  • Scrapy playwright
  • Crawl data Python scrapy
  • scrapy playwright
  • install splash
  • python scrapy example
  • scrapy splash proxy
  • how to run scrapy from python script
  • splash jsfunc
  • scrapy tutorial
  • Scrapy splash proxy
  • crawl data python scrapy
  • scrapy crawl javascript
  • Scrapy crawl JavaScript
  • splash python
  • python scrape example

Information related to the topic python scrapy splash tutorial

Here are the search results of the thread python scrapy splash tutorial from Bing. You can read more if you want.


You have just come across an article on the topic python scrapy splash tutorial. If you found this article useful, please share it. Thank you very much.

Leave a Reply

Your email address will not be published. Required fields are marked *

Barkmanoil.com
Privacy Overview

This website uses cookies so that we can provide you with the best user experience possible. Cookie information is stored in your browser and performs functions such as recognising you when you return to our website and helping our team to understand which sections of the website you find most interesting and useful.